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
88 79404021957 2359
6166706 1923568450 5966992
6166706 1923568450 5966992
4667641 77188 194691739
All about undefined
Interested in learning more?
6166706 1923568450 5966992
4667641 77188 194691739
See more
54684959373 709045 54395905
683315 591109307 0941
See more
599108 0468 4434776574
07014 33356524 55501
See more